Epic Games, headquartered in Cary, North Carolina, pioneered the Unreal Engine and built the global phenomenon Fortnite. The studio’s focus on cutting‑edge graphics, real‑time rendering, and cross‑platform gameplay has positioned it as a leader in game technology and cloud services.

Epic hires across the entire tech stack: Software Engineers, Gameplay Programmers, Graphics Artists, Audio Designers, QA Testers, Product Managers, and community‑facing roles like Marketing and Customer Support. Candidates can expect a collaborative environment with short development cycles, regular feedback loops, and the chance to work on high‑visibility projects that reach millions of players worldwide.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is it like to work at Epic Games?
Employees describe Epic as a fast‑moving, highly creative hub where experimentation is encouraged. The culture emphasizes player impact, data‑driven decisions, and a flat hierarchy that lets ideas rise from any level. Work often involves tight sprints, cross‑disciplinary collaboration, and a strong focus on technical excellence and artistic vision.
What types of positions are available at Epic Games?
Epic actively recruits for roles such as Software Engineer – Graphics, Gameplay Programmer, AI Engineer, Full‑Stack Developer, Game Designer, 3D Artist, Audio Engineer, QA Lead, Product Manager, Community Manager, Marketing Analyst, Finance Analyst, and Legal Counsel. Open positions span on‑site, hybrid, and fully remote arrangements across multiple locations.
How can I stand out as an applicant?
Showcase a portfolio that demonstrates mastery of Unreal Engine tools, publish relevant demos or mods, and quantify achievements (e.g., reduced load times by 25%). Highlight collaborative projects, be ready to discuss player‑centric design decisions, and tailor your resume to the specific Epic role. Finally, express genuine enthusiasm for the studio’s innovations and community‑driven culture.
